備份資料庫的sql語句有mysqldump指令、pg_dump指令、expdp指令、BACKUP DATABASE指令、mongodump指令、redis-cli指令。
備份資料庫是資料庫管理中非常重要的一項工作,可以保證資料的安全性和可靠性。在進行資料庫備份時,我們可以使用不同的SQL語句來完成備份作業。以下是一些常見的備份資料庫的SQL語句:
1. 使用mysqldump指令備份MySQL資料庫:
mysqldump -u username -p password database_name > backup_file.sql
這個指令會將指定的資料庫備份到一個.sql檔案中。
2. 使用pg_dump指令備份PostgreSQL資料庫:
pg_dump -U username -W -F t database_name > backup_file.tar
這個指令會將指定的資料庫備份到一個.tar檔案。
3. 使用expdp指令備份Oracle資料庫:
expdp username/password@service_name dumpfile=backup_file.dmp
這個指令會將指定的資料庫備份到一個.dmp檔案中。
4. 使用BACKUP DATABASE指令備份SQL Server資料庫:
BACKUP DATABASE database_name TO DISK='backup_file.bak'
這個指令會將指定的資料庫備份到一個.bak檔案。
5. 使用mongodump指令備份MongoDB資料庫:
mongodump --db database_name --out backup_directory
這個指令會將指定的資料庫備份到一個指定的目錄中。
6. 使用redis-cli指令備份Redis資料庫:
SAVE
這個指令會將Redis資料庫的資料儲存到硬碟上。
以上是一些常見的備份資料庫的SQL語句,具體的使用方法可以根據不同的資料庫管理系統進行調整。在進行資料庫備份時,還需要注意定期備份、備份檔案的儲存和復原測試等方面的工作,以確保備份的有效性和可靠性 。
以上是備份資料庫的sql語句有哪些的詳細內容。更多資訊請關注PHP中文網其他相關文章!